What is Text Mining Software for Amazon Web Services (AWS)?

Text mining software is a type of software that uses nat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ning to analyze text data. It can aid in collecting, analyzing, and organizing unstructured data from websites, emails, documents, and other sources for various applications. Text mining software has the capability to crawl web page content or conduct keyword searches to retrieve relevant information. Depending on the purpose, it can also identify relationships between topics or extract terms from different languages.     Amazon Comprehend
    Amazon Comprehend is a natural language processing (NLP) service that uses machine learning to find insights and relationships in text. No machine learning experience required. There is a treasure trove of potential sitting in your unstructured data. Customer emails, support tickets, product reviews, social media, even advertising copy represents insights into customer sentiment that can be put to work for your business. The question is how to get at it? As it turns out, Machine learning is particularly good at accurately identifying specific items of interest inside vast swathes of text (such as finding company names in analyst reports), and can learn the sentiment hidden inside language (identifying negative reviews, or positive customer interactions with customer service agents), at almost limitless scale. Amazon Comprehend uses machine learning to help you uncover the insights and relationships in your unstructured data.
